摘要
The principle focus of this article is to evaluate the FACTS performance, which defines the movable AC transmission framework, which denotes the device in the grid-linked Wind Energy Conversion System (WECs). The power output is retrieved based on the fluctuations of the wind, and its nature on connectivity in the grid system. These as a result affect the quality of the issue in questions. These issues include, frequency, voltage, reaction power, flickering, real power that affect the grid reliability and stability. The quality and analysis of power is based on the Offshore Wind Form (OWF) and the seashore wave-farm included on the onshore power grids that are simulated based on the application of the MATLAB and the SIMULINK. The dynamic synchronous compensators are utilized in the enhancement of the quality deliver of the power that are linked to the unified coupling, The soft computation methods are utilized to boost the degree of performance.
